避免视频开始和结束时的模糊(即使在使用setPreferredVideoStabilizationMode:AVCaptureVideoStabilizationModeAuto之后)?

Cra*_*lot 12 video ios avcapturesession avplayer pbjvision

我们在iOS上捕捉视频的同时使用setPreferredVideoStabilizationMode:AVCaptureVideoStabilizationModeAuto,但视频仍然有时出来模糊在开始和结束时(中间细,虽然),因为我们抢第一帧作为静止图像(以这是很成问题无需切换相机模式即可启用视频和照片功能).

将设备平放在桌面上可以消除所有模糊现象,因此整个视频都非常清晰.这表明它与视频稳定有关,但还有其他属性可以设置吗?

锁定焦点模式是否重要?

还有其他疑难解答吗?

视频本质上是模糊的。每秒 24 或 30 帧的视频在镜头中总会有一些模糊,因为这就是我们的眼睛被欺骗而相信图片实际上在移动的方式。较长的快门速度可以让相机给人一种运动的印象。

照片使用更短的快门速度(1/60 秒或更短)来呈现清晰的静态图片。
